Bullet Storm loves explosions, the trids and 2d flatscreen action movies he grew up on were always filled with them. Because he love explosions he has always been attracted to grenades. Seeing heroes being able to blind-toss thermite grenades over their shoulder through the partially open window of a moving car made little O'Conner's blood race. Unfortunately, the Barrens never had a plethora of grenades to practice with, so he never developed any skill with parabolic arcs and backspins that would have made him an effective grenadier, nor did it give him a real sense of the strength needed to accurately throw a grenade the required distance to a target, and no more.

These thoughts passed through his mind as he saw his tear gas grenade arc to the right and explode harmlessly in the open lot beyond the orcs he was throwing at.

(long range throw, -5 to skill pool, 0 hits remaining)
